引言
豆瓣是中国领先的社交媒体平台之一,特别在电影、图书和音乐等领域,豆瓣提供了大量的用户评价和评分数据。对于电影爱好者、数据分析师或开发者来说,抓取豆瓣电影信息是一个非常有意义的项目。通过Python爬虫,我们可以自动化地抓取豆瓣电影的数据,从中提取有价值的信息,如电影名称、评分、导演、演员、上映时间等。
本文将详细讲解如何使用Python爬虫抓取豆瓣电影信息,包括如何抓取电影基本信息、用户评论、排行榜数据等,并存储到本地进行分析。我们将采用Python的最新技术,并给出完整的代码示例。
1. Python爬虫基础
在深入爬取豆瓣电影数据之前,首先要了解Python爬虫的一些基本概念。爬虫的主要任务是向目标网站发送请求,获取网页内容,解析网页并提取有用的数据。爬虫的工作流程可以分为以下几个步骤:
- 发送请求:使用Python的
requests
库向目标网站发送HTTP请求。 - 获取网页内容:获取网页的HTML源码。
- 解析网页:使用HTML解析库如
BeautifulSoup
或lxml
提取我们需要的信息。 - 存储数据